U.S. imposes sanctions on N. Korean missile makers

Dec 27, 2017, 5:34 AM EST

In line with its aggressive stance against North Korea’s weapons programs, the U.S. on Tuesday slapped new sanctions on two of the Asian state’s missile experts, a move that comes on the heels of United Nations’ fresh restrictions on Pyongyang last week.

Targeted officials, Kim Jong Sik and Ri Pyong Chol, will have their properties and other interests in the U.S. blocked, writes Reuters.

Meanwhile, Russia offered to mediate between the U.S. and N. Korea if the two sides are willing to open talks for de-escalation of a deepening crisis that could bloat into a serious conflict on the Korean peninsula, notes The Guardian.
